Dell-Compatible 8GB DDR4-2933 ECC RDIMM

This is an 8GB DDR4-2933 registered DIMM built with ECC for data integrity in server environments. It operates at 1.2V using a 288-pin interface and a 1Rx8 organisation. The module matches Dell part number AA937599 and uses major-brand DRAM chips from Samsung, SK Hynix or Micron. It is sold new with a lifetime warranty.

Server Builders Needing Single-Rank ECC Registered

This module suits administrators expanding or repairing Dell PowerEdge systems that require registered ECC DDR4 at 2933 MT/s. It is not for desktop PCs or laptops that accept only unbuffered non-ECC memory. It is also not for platforms needing higher capacities, dual-rank configurations or faster speeds than PC4-23400.

2933 MT/s Registered ECC at 1.2V

The decisive specification is the DDR4-2933 registered ECC rating at 1.2V in a 288-pin RDIMM form factor. Your server’s memory controller and BIOS must support this exact speed, voltage and registered signalling. If the platform requires a different speed, voltage or unbuffered modules, this part will not function.

Questions about this item

Does my server need a 288-pin DDR4 slot to install this 8GB RDIMM?

Yes, the module uses a 288-pin DDR4 interface and requires a compatible registered DIMM slot.

Can I mix this 2933 MHz registered ECC module with older DDR4 RDIMMs running at a lower speed?

The system will downclock all modules to the slowest installed speed while maintaining ECC and registered operation.

How can I verify the module is running at PC4-23400 with ECC active after installation?

Check the BIOS memory information or OS tools such as dmidecode to confirm 2933 MT/s, registered mode and ECC enabled.
